Big
Idea
Sky objects have properties, locations, and predictable patterns
of movements that can be
observed and described.
Goal
You will conduct a series of inquiries about the position and
motion of constellations using
prescribed Internet simulations and learn how different stars are
visible at different times of the
year in different locations in the sky.
Setup
Go to http://www.heavens-above.com/
a) Click the Change your observing location link under
Configuration and set your
observing location and time zone. Click the Update button when
complete.
b) Click the Sky Chart link under Astronomy
c) NOTICE that the star charts are set such that north is toward
the top and west is to the
right, which is different than a map of the United States.
Phase
I:
Exploration
1) Locate the position of the Sun on your sky map. If the Sun is
not visible, change the time
until it is above the southwestern horizon (it doesn’t have to be
exactly at sunset, just ensure
the Sun is above the horizon and is visible on your map). If you
were to go outside at this
(simulated) time, could you see these stars shown on the map?
Explain why or why not.
2) Which constellation of stars is the Sun closest to?
3) If you increase the time by one hour, remembering to use a
24-hour clock, toward which
direction does the Sun move? Circle one: North |
South | East | West
4) Now, 1 hour later than when you started, which constellation
is the Sun now closest to?

21) Orion is a prominent constellation visible in the wintertime,
usually being hidden by the
shining Sun in the summer. What conclusions and
generalizations can you make from the
following data collected by a student in terms of how the
WHEN IS ORION VISIBLE
DIRECTLY ABOVE THE SOUTHERN HORIZON? Explain
your reasoning and
provide evidence to support your reasoning.
Date Time above
Southern Horizon
Azimuth (west =
270°)
22) Direction
October 1 6:00 am 180° South
November 1 4:00 am 180° South
December 1 1:00 am 180° South
January 1 11:00 pm (2300 hrs) 180° South
February 1 9:00 pm (2100 hrs) 180° South
Evidence collected in standard time from http://www.heavens-
above.com/ for Baltimore, MD
23) Evidence-based Conclusion:
